Pakistan Customs Seizes Gold and Commercial Goods at Jinnah International Airport

 

KARACHI, Pakistan (HRNW)- Pakistan Customs officials at International Arrivals, Jinnah International Airport, Karachi, intercepted 1,185 grams of gold jewellery along with a commercial quantity of cosmetics, perfumes, and handbags from a passenger arriving from the USA.

The seized items, valued at approximately Rs. 58 million, have been taken into custody, and an FIR has been registered under the Customs Act, 1969.

A spokesperson for the Federal Board of Revenue (FBR) reaffirmed Pakistan Customs’ commitment to preventing smuggling and ensuring strict enforcement of laws at all entry points across the country.
